On June 7th, the Yorkshire Air Museum will be organising Thunder Day, an open day where it will be organising static engine runs on a number of its aircraft, likely to include its newly-painted Victor, Nimrod, Jet Provost and prop aircraft.
Our tour departs for Manchester early in the morning at the 6th, allowing us some good time at the Manchester Aviation Viewing Park, where we will be organising a tour of resident British Airways Concorde G-BOAC.
The Park also houses a Nimrod, a Trident and a BAE RJX, as well as being a great spotting location for Manchester Airport. We will then depart for our hotel.
On the 7th, we will have a full day at the Museum for Thunder Day, and we will also have the opportunity to visit the Museum’s collection itself, which includes a complete Halifax bomber, Hurricane, BF-109, Spitfire 1, three Buccaneers, Mirage II, Mirage IVA, Lightning, Harrier GR3 and two Tornados.
The 8th is reserved for wrecks and relics and more spotting until it is time to catch our flight back home.
